H.J.Res. 8 (103rd)

Proposing an amendment to the Constitution of the United States requiring the submission of balanced Federal funds budgets by the President and action by the Congress to provide revenues to offset Federal funds deficits.

Summary

Constitutional Amendment - Requires the President to submit a balanced budget to the Congress. Prohibits the Congress, whenever aggregate Federal expenditures (excluding those from trust funds) exceed aggregate Federal receipts (excluding those of trust funds) for any two-year period, from passing any measure appropriating money out of the Treasury general fund until a law has come into effect that will provide, within the following 12 months, additional revenue of not less than the amount of the difference. Suspends these requirements during war or other national emergency, upon the recommendation of the President and the approval of the Congress.
